GREENVILLE, N.C. – No. 8 East Carolina (12-4) will travel east for a midweek match-up at Duke (10-8) on Tuesday, Mar. 14 at the Durham Bulls Athletic Park. First pitch is scheduled for 4 p.m. (ET). The Pirates are coming off a series win against in-state foe Charlotte, while the Blue Devils opened up Atlantic Coast Conference play at home with a series win against Virginia Tech.

THINGS TO KNOW ABOUT THE WEEKEND
• East Carolina owns a 34-12-1 all-time record in the series … The Pirates enter this weeks action having won 12 of their last 13 games with the lone loss coming against the 49ers last Friday night, which snapped their win streak at 10 games … The Blue Devils have won 7 of their last 10 games entering Tuesday's contest.
• ECU enters the weekend ranked in the Top-25 in all six major polls (8/Baseball America, 10/Perfect Game, 17/USA Today, 18/Collegiate Baseball, 18/D1Baseball and 18/NCBWA).
• The Pirates, who are in their 82nd season of intercollegiate baseball, won the 1961 NAIA National Championship, have claimed 24 conference titles (13 regular season/11 tournament), made 28 NCAA Regionals and advanced to four Super Regionals (2001, 2004, 2009 and 2016).
PIRATE QUICK HITS (prior to game)
• Last year Godwin guided the Pirates to their second consecutive NCAA Regional (No. 3 seed in Charlottesville) and a Super Regional appearance (Lubbock, Texas). ECU, who posted a 38-23-1 record and finished second in The American (15-8-1), rolled through regional play picking up wins against No. 20 Bryant (9-1), No. 10 Virginia (8-6) and William & Mary (8-4) en route to claiming the Charlottesville crown – its fourth regional title. The Pirates continued their magical run, defeating No. 5 national seed Texas Tech, 8-6, in the opener of the Super Regional and came 90 feet away from making their first appearance in the Men's College World Series in game two of the series.
• Hunter Hood will make his first career for the Pirates at Duke on Tuesday ... The lefty has appeared in three games (all out of the pen) posting a 0-1 record with a 5.40 ERA.
• Spencer Brickhouse leads the club in home runs (4) and runs scored (18) ... Hit three home runs in two-game set at CofC including his first multi-HR game on Mar. 8 (consecutive at-bats) ... Belted first home run in first collegiate game at Ole Miss (2/17) ... He started all 16 games (15/1B, 1/DH) and is batting .345 with 12 RBI ... Two game-winning RBI (ASU, CofC).
• Travis Watkins, who was hitless in the first two games of the season (0-for-7), broke out with a 3-for-5 performance in the Ole Miss finale driving in three runs ... Leads team with a .354 batting average, while sharing the lead with four doubles ... Belted second home run of the season (13th career) hitting his third career grand slam against Charlotte in game one of the doubleheader (3/11) ... The five-time Johnny Bench Award Watch List candidate (2013-17) has thrown out 4 of 7 would-be base stealers on the season ... 2017 preseason All-AAC selection by the leagues coaches ... Two-time team captain and two-time Bench Award semifinalist (2015-16).
• Charlie Yorgen extended his consecutive start streak to 183 games (started in 2014) vs. Charlotte over the weekend ... Belted first homer of the year (6th career) with his 3-run shot in the 10th inning giving ECU a 10-7 walk-off win against Charlotte in game one of the doubleheader (3/11) ... Tied for third on the team with a .345 average, while driving in nine and scoring 17 runs.
• Bryant Packard enters this week's play on a five-game hitting streak ... Hit first collegiate home run (solo) against Charlotte (G1) ... Tallied three multi-hit games on the year.
• Luke Bolka is tied for second on the team with two HRs, while driving in 12 (t3rd) ... Tallied a pair of game-winning RBI ... Blasted his second homer of the season hitting a grand slam in the second game of the La Salle series.
• Joe Ingle has worked 10.1 innings out of the bullpen allowing five runs (all earned) with 14 Ks ... Owns a 3-0 record ... Named a 2017 Second-Team Preseason All American by NCBWA ... Unanimous preseason All-AAC selection ... Three-time Stopper-of-the Year candidate (2015-17) ... Notched 20 career saves (4th all-time at ECU) ... Owns a 10-3 record in 70 games with a 2.85 ERA.
• ECU's starting pitching sports a 2.59 ERA ... Allowed 28 runs (22 earned) with 70 Ks to 27 BBs in 76.1 innings ...The bullpen has surrendered 34 runs (30 earned) with 74 Ks to 30 BBs in 65.2 innings for a 4.11 ERA ... Allowed 8 of 37 inherited runners to score (21.6 percent).

GODWIN AT A GLANCE
• Cliff Godwin, who was named the 16th head coach in school history on June 25, 2014, was a four-year letterwinner for the Pirates from 1998-2001 … He has been a part of nine NCAA Regional and two College World Series teams at the Division I level as an assistant coach and head coach …During his two years at the helm of the program, Godwin has guided ECU to a pair of NCAA Regional berths, a Super Regional appearance, an American Athletic Conference Tournament title and a 90-49-1 (.646) overall record … Three players have earned All-America honors, five were named to the Charlottesville All-Regional Team, six took home all-conference honors (five first-teamers), seven were selected as American Player-of-the-Week, while a pair were drafted by Major League Baseball teams … Named 2015 AAC Coach-of-the-Year and was inducted into the George Whitfield Hall of Fame in January of 2016 … As a player, he helped former ECU skipper Keith LeClair's teams post a 169-76 four-year ledger, including 46-plus wins in each of his final three seasons (16-16 in '99, 46-18 in '00 and 47-13 in '01) … ECU won a pair of CAA Tournament titles and advanced to the NCAA Regionals every season from 1999 to 2001 … The Pirates were the top seed in their regional all three years, including a No. 7 national seed in 2001 where they advanced to the Super Regional round before being eliminated by Tennessee.
